5. Idle Time
Idle time, outlined because the length a semi-truck’s engine runs whereas not in movement, represents a major contributor to gas consumption and working prices. Precisely accounting for idle time inside a semi-truck gas calculator is essential for producing real looking price projections and optimizing gas effectivity methods. This part explores the multifaceted impression of idle time on gas consumption and its integration into gas calculation instruments.
-
Environmental Influence
Prolonged idling contributes to air air pollution, releasing greenhouse gases and different dangerous emissions. Rules more and more limit idling in sure areas, imposing fines for non-compliance. A gas calculator might help estimate emissions generated throughout idling, enabling drivers to make knowledgeable selections about engine operation and reduce environmental impression.
-
Gas Consumption
Whereas idling, a semi-truck engine continues to devour gas with out overlaying any distance. This unproductive gas burn will increase operational prices and reduces total gas effectivity. Estimates recommend that an idling truck can devour as much as a gallon of gas per hour. Gas calculators incorporate idle time to supply a extra correct illustration of whole gas consumption and related prices.

Optimizing Gas Effectivity
Gas effectivity is paramount for cost-effective operations within the trucking trade. The next suggestions supply sensible methods for minimizing gas consumption and maximizing profitability.
Tip 1: Optimize Route Planning
Leverage route planning instruments that think about distance, terrain, and real-time visitors situations to establish essentially the most fuel-efficient routes. Keep away from routes with steep inclines, congested areas, and identified delays each time attainable. Choosing a barely longer route with extra favorable terrain or visitors stream can typically end in vital gas financial savings.
Tip 2: Keep Correct Tire Inflation
Underinflated tires improve rolling resistance, resulting in increased gas consumption. Recurrently examine tire strain and keep correct inflation ranges as specified by the producer. Correct tire inflation not solely improves gas effectivity but in addition extends tire lifespan and enhances security.
Tip 3: Cut back Idling Time
Decrease idling each time attainable. Idling consumes gas with out overlaying any distance, contributing to pointless bills. Make the most of auxiliary energy models (APUs) or truck cease electrification to energy important techniques whereas stationary, lowering idle time and gas waste.
Tip 4: Undertake Gas-Environment friendly Driving Practices
Keep away from aggressive acceleration, arduous braking, and extreme rushing. Clean, constant driving habits maximize gas effectivity and promote safer operation. Constant speeds and gradual acceleration/deceleration reduce gas consumption and cut back put on and tear on the automobile.
